Basement Concrete Sealing in Montgomery, AL
Basement concrete sealing services involve applying a protective coating to the interior or exterior surfaces of basement floors and walls. This process helps prevent moisture intrusion, reduce water seepage, and minimize the risk of mold and mildew growth. Homeowners often seek this service when preparing a basement for finishing, addressing existing dampness issues, or protecting the space from future water damage caused by leaks or high groundwater levels. Projects can range from sealing newly poured concrete to restoring older, deteriorated surfaces to improve durability and appearance.
Property owners typically want to understand the type of sealing product used, the areas that will be covered, and how the process can help improve the basement’s condition. It’s important to consider whether the project involves interior or exterior surfaces, as well as any existing moisture problems or structural concerns. Proper sealing can contribute to a healthier basement environment and help preserve the integrity of the concrete over time. Common Basement Concrete Sealing Jobs
Basement floor sealing - helps prevent moisture from seeping through concrete surfaces.
Foundation sealing - protects basement walls from water infiltration and damage.
Crawl space sealing - reduces humidity and improves indoor air quality.
Garage floor sealing - creates a durable barrier against spills and stains.
Waterproofing services - prevent water from entering basement areas during heavy rains.
Crack sealing - addresses minor foundation cracks to maintain structural integrity.
Basement Concrete Sealing Questions
What is basement concrete sealing? It involves applying a protective coating to basement floors and walls to prevent moisture intrusion and damage.
Why is sealing basement concrete important? Sealing helps reduce water seepage, prevents mold growth, and extends the lifespan of the concrete.
What types of basement projects benefit from sealing? Basement floors, walls, and areas prone to dampness or water exposure are ideal for sealing services.
How often should basement concrete be sealed? It is recommended to reseal every few years to maintain protection and durability.
